Why activity alters the healing equation

Abstinence removes the chemical haze, yet it likewise eliminates a coping approach that has actually been doing actual help the brain. In the initial weeks without a material, the incentive system sits reduced. Dopamine signaling is blunted, rest can be fractured, and tension hormones run high. Cardiovascular and resistance training nudge these systems back towards balance.

A couple of devices issue right here. Initially, moderate exercise enhances neuroplasticity. Brain obtained neurotrophic aspect, frequently called BDNF, rises with routine task. That uptick supports learning and memory, which are essential while a person constructs new routines and dealing abilities. Second, exercise reduces sensitivity in the HPA axis, the body's anxiety nerve center. Individuals report less adrenaline spikes and a smoother baseline from week to week. Third, motion elevates dopamine and endorphins in a natural, self controlled method. Those results are less significant than a medicine, however they are lasting and included no accident. Many customers explain a basic adjustment by week 3, food cravings that still appear yet really feel less bossy.

Beyond chemistry, there is the lived psychology. Exercise hands people a controlled difficulty and a fast feeling of progress. Fifteen mins of brisk walking today. Seventeen tomorrow. Measurable, honest gains. For a person restoring rely on themselves, that procedure is invaluable.

The Texas setup, and what it allows

Addiction therapy texas programs sit in a state with a huge benefit and a couple of tricky trade offs. Wide open areas, long seasonal home windows for outdoor task, and a society that accepts sweat as component of life. From the Goal Reach stretch of the San Antonio River Walk to the granite domes of Enchanted addiction treatment in San Antonio Rock, there are locations to move that do not set you back a penny. Neighborhood YMCAs, local recreation centers, and university facilities in cities like San Antonio, Austin, and El Paso run reduced price programs that pair well with outpatient schedules.

The tough part is heat. Central and South Texas summers can pinball in between 90 and 105 levels for weeks. Humidity transforms a light jog right into a hefty duty. Great programs make up that by developing early morning and night task blocks, using shaded routes, or revolving to interior areas throughout high warmth advisories. Clients also require steady hydration behaviors, not a chug at the water fountain after the fact.

Access varies by location. Urban customers can jump into team courses or strolling clubs promptly. Rural customers usually need a hybrid strategy, part home fitness center and part community areas like church halls or institution tracks. Some treatment facilities provide simple kits, a resistance band, a yoga exercise floor covering, a jump rope, and an app library with low effect regimens. The best arrangements maintain the barrier low. No one ought to have to purchase a boutique subscription to move their body for recovery.

What to do at various stages of care

Detox and intense stabilization The goal is circulation and gentle rhythm. Short, monitored walks down a hallway or a courtyard. Light flexibility drills for hips, shoulders, and spinal column. Extending a few minutes at once. Individuals in withdrawal commonly feel uneasy however weak, so the prescription is constant, small blocks. 2 mins of marching in place. Sit to stand from a chair. No heroics. Medical clearance is non negotiable, specifically for those with cardio danger or on drugs that influence blood pressure.

Residential treatment Currently you can layer framework. Early morning outdoor stroll, 20 to 40 mins relying on warm, paired with 2 nonconsecutive toughness days. Think press, draw, squat, hinge, filled lugs with dumbbells or bands. A weekly yoga exercise or tai chi session assists with proprioception and breathing. This is likewise the time to educate pacing. Many people turn from inactivity to need to train also difficult. Caps are handy, never finish a session gasping or in joint pain, and leave the fitness center with a little in the tank.

Outpatient and intensive outpatient Life reenters. Work timetables and household tasks contend. I ask clients to anchor a solitary regular block, very same time each weekday, even if short. 10 to 15 min activity snacks work with demanding days, a hillside walk in between meetings or a quick circuit of air squats, incline pushups on a counter top, and a plank. Weekends carry a longer endurance session, a bike adventure on the Leon Creek Greenway or laps at an area pool.

Aftercare and long-term maintenance Here, range keeps adherence high. A run club connected to an assistance meeting, a fighting styles class that challenges equilibrium and emphasis, or a biking team that elevates cash for local recuperation nonprofits. The social layer does extra for soberness than most gadgets. It is not simply disturbance. Team activity rebuilds identity, I am somebody who appears and does tough things with others, which is the reverse of isolation.

Medication assisted therapy Workout incorporates well with methadone, buprenorphine, or naltrexone strategies. The only caution is timing and temperature. Sedation or modified thermoregulation can transform just how tough the body is working. Coaches ought to track perceived physical effort, not just heart price, and maintain early sessions mild while drugs stabilize.

An easy way to start for the first 4 weeks

  • Walk 10 to 15 mins, five days per week, at a rate that allows you talk in full sentences. Add one to 2 minutes each week.
  • Do 2 toughness sessions per week, 15 to 20 minutes. Three rounds of 8 to 12 reps each of a squat to a chair, a band row, an incline pushup, and a glute bridge. Rest 60 to 90 secs between rounds.
  • Add one flexibility or breath session each week, 10 mins. Box breathing at 4 by 4 matters, then a gentle hamstring and hip flexor stretch.
  • Keep a 2 line training log, what you did and one sentence about mood or food cravings before and after. Patterns appear within 2 weeks.
  • Pick one social relocation, a Saturday walk with a pal, a church league pickleball evening, or a free community class. Treat it as a consultation, not an option.

By day 28 many people notice at least one solid change. Sleep onset is quicker, morning irritation is reduced, or a familiar yearning heights yet fades without a serious mood collision. The strategy is deliberately light. The factor is turning up, not chasing affordable addiction treatment San Antonio physical fitness records.

Types of workout that match well with recovery

Walking and hiking Obtainable, almost no understanding contour, and commonly readily available in Texas. Urban trails in San Antonio, Dallas, and Houston use shade and restrooms. Hillier courses near the Hill Nation assist with variable strength. The technique is uniformity. An everyday stroll before breakfast establishes a tone for the day, a brief evening loop lowers arousal prior to bed.

Strength training There is a reason residential programs maintain including resistance job. Strong legs and back muscular tissues support posture and reduce pain, which typically causes relapse. Individuals fear training because of injury or previous misguidance. Begin with basic patterns and stop each established before form breaks, leaving one to two associates in reserve.

Yoga and tai chi Breath, equilibrium, and controlled discomfort mirror the psychological skills of healing. Many workshops in Texas deal trauma delicate courses with careful language and choices that stay clear of hands on adjustments. For clients with an injury background, that care matters.

Aquatic exercise Pools develop a flexible setting for joints and cardiovascular training. In the Texas warm, a late afternoon swim feels manageable also on days when walking outdoors would certainly be exhausting. Water additionally moistens sensory overload, helpful for people with anxiety.

Cycling, rowing, and reduced impact cardio Useful for those with knee or hip concerns. A stationary bicycle at a rec center during the hottest hours can protect the regular when outdoor choices are limited.

Martial arts and team sports They include ability progression and a neighborhood layer. The border work and considerate discipline in a Brazilian jiu jitsu course or the teamwork in an entertainment soccer league can assist reframe identity. For clients with aggressiveness issues, coaches ought to vet programs that highlight control and de escalation.

Heat, hydration, and security in a Texas summer

  • Train early or late. Go for exterior sessions before 10 a.m. Or after sunset throughout June through September.
  • Hydrate on a timetable. Drink water routinely throughout the day, and add electrolytes if sessions surpass 45 minutes.
  • Choose shaded courses and light garments. Technical textiles that take a breath, a hat, and sunscreen minimize strain.
  • Use indoor backstops. Maintain an indoor choice all set, a treadmill, mall strolling, or a staircase circuit in an air conditioned building.
  • Watch for indication. Frustration, dizziness, unexpected fatigue, or chills mean stop, cool down, and reassess.

These policies are not optional. I have actually seen strong people end up in urgent treatment because they carried winter months training behaviors into a 98 level mid-day. Soberness demands humbleness with the environment.

Integrating movement inside therapy teams

Exercise functions best when it is not siloed. Counselors, medical professionals, and coaches need to connect. If a customer's cravings increase at 4 p.m., the team can put a short movement block at 3:30, then a check in telephone call at 5. If rest is bad, the trainer can shift sessions earlier and add light direct exposure in the morning. When someone begins antidepressants or high blood pressure meds, the team can expect dizziness and adapt.

Documentation aids. A shared log of sessions, perceived effort, state of mind rating, and sleep hours overviews decisions. It additionally avoids the trap of pushing volume when life stress is currently maxed out. The dosage of workout that fits a single parent working two long-term addiction treatment work is not the same as a college student on summer break.

Co happening problems and special cases

Chronic discomfort Motion is harder below, yet often more valuable. Pain neuroscience education plus rated exposure functions far better than immobilization. Beginning listed below pain thresholds, make use of sluggish tempo associates, and use warmth or mild flexibility prior to packing. Lots of customers discover that discomfort strength does not map directly to tissue damage, which understanding reduces fear and catastrophizing.

Anxiety and panic High strength intervals can trigger symptoms in some people beforehand. Build cardio base first, emphasize nasal breathing, and keep a hand on the quantity dial. As law boosts, spray in short surges.

Depression Inspiration lags. Establish really small objectives, 2 mins to place on shoes, 3 mins to walk to the edge, after that determine. The action comes prior to motivation. Group accountability includes needed pressure.

Older adults Equilibrium and bone thickness issue. Include single leg work near an assistance, lug light loads, and use devices when weights really feel unpredictable. Progress is slower, but meaningful.

Pregnancy and postpartum Coordinate with obstetric care. Prevent overheating, heavy supine positions late in pregnancy, and call sports. Walking, swimming, and assisted strength work are generally secure with personalized adjustments.

Eating problem history Beware. Exercise can come to be compulsive. The frame should be mood regulation and feature, not weight control. Include rest days and screen for strength in routines.

Measuring what matters

Chasing fitness metrics alone can backfire when the objective is sobriety. I ask clients to track:

  • Adherence, days weekly they proposed a minimum of 10 minutes.
  • Sleep quality, a straightforward 1 to 5 rating.
  • Craving intensity, a 0 to 10 rating before and 30 minutes after exercise.
  • Mood stability throughout the day, early morning and evening checks.

If adherence is consistent however sleep and mood are not improving by week 6, the plan needs an adjustment. That might suggest changing times, adding social elements, or reducing strength. Data should serve the person, not become an additional stick to beat themselves with.

Money and access, the sensible gates

Not every insurance policy strategy will cover an individual fitness instructor, however many policies will certainly cover team treatment that consists of health education and learning. Some Texas therapy facilities have give financed leisure team. City entertainment passes are frequently deeply marked down for reduced income residents, and some courts allow community service hours to be completed via volunteering at park events. Hand me down tools is fine. I have actually constructed entire programs from a pair of adjustable dumbbells, a floor covering, a strong chair, and a sidewalk.

Tele physical fitness fills spaces in backwoods. An once a week group video clip session with a train can keep form honest and offer social accountability. If the internet connection is erratic, audio only is enough for basic circuits and strolling check ins.

Culture matters, not just programs

Texas has a solid identification around groups, from Friday night lights to grab basketball. Lean into that, not far from it. When alumni of a therapy program aid train a rec organization or volunteer at a path cleaning, they put themselves in pro social circles. Individuals that rely on them show up. That kind of external responsibility assists when inspiration dips.

Faith areas likewise use an entry factor. Many churches host walking groups, yoga in the fellowship hall, or softball groups. For customers careful of fitness centers, these areas really feel familiar and safer.

What I have discovered leading customers on this path

Progress is never direct, yet two principles hold. First, the strategy must be very easy to begin and difficult to quit. Shoes by the door, a jam-packed bag in the car, sessions that fit in 20 minute home windows. Second, the training needs to offer the recovery calendar, not take on it. Early soberness contains consultations, treatment, and legal or family members commitments. Packing in a 90 min exercise that interrupts dishes, sleep, or therapy is not a win.

There will be weeks when illness or life disorder accidents the routine. I inform individuals to maintain one ember active, one short bout that signals they are still an individual who relocates. Three minutes of feline cow and youngster's posture prior to bed. Ten air squats every single time they microwave coffee. On the following Monday, it is less complicated to step back right into a full session since they never completely tipped out.
